In this powerful and deeply human episode, I sit down with Lily Crowder—artist, mother of four, grief coach, and author of A Monday in February—to talk about the unimaginable loss of her 15-year-old son, Ezekiel, to suicide.
Lily shares the truth of what those early days looked like, the terrifying stillness of grief, and the moments that slowly stitched her back together. She opens up about marriage after loss, parenting surviving children, rebuilding faith, and the radical idea that grief is simply love in another form.
Together, we explore the stigma around suicide, how to start honest conversations with teens, and the practical steps every parent should know.
This is an episode for anyone who has walked through grief, loves someone who is grieving, or wants to understand how to show up with compassion and courage.
